General description
Ouflex A is a freely programmable and DIN-rail-attachable building automation system for control and
monitoring. Ouflex A includes 34 I/O-points, and also versatile data transfer and field bus connections. In
addition, the device contains 24 Vac and 15 Vdc outputs. Display unit is detachable, and can be relocated.
It is possible to increase the number of I/O-points with external I/O-modules via bus connections. The
DIN-standard-compatible structure of the Ouflex A device enables installation to most common cabinets.
Detachable strip connectors make installation easier.
Dimensions | width 213,5 mm, height 93,3 mm, depth 96,8 mm | ||
Weight | 0.7 kg | ||
Protection class | IP 20 | ||
Operating temperature | 0 ºC…+40 ºC | ||
Storing temperature | -20 ºC…+70 ºC | ||
Power supply Operating voltage Power required Backup input Current consumption | 24 Vac, 50 Hz (22 Vac - 33 Vac) (15 Vdc output =if not connected) 13 VA (15 Vdc output = 750 mA) 34 VA Notice! Please consider 24 Vac operating voltage and power required for Triac outputs. 12vdc 300mA / 3,6W (relays not in use) 400mA / 4,8W (relays in use) | ||
Universal measurement input (can be configured) measurement types: Passive sensors (inputs 1…16) Active sensors (inputs 1…16) Contact information (inputs 1…16) Counter inputs (inputs 13…16) | Measurement channel accuracy • NTC10: +0,1 ºC between -50 ºC…+100 ºC , +0,25 ºC between +100 ºC…+130 ºC • NTC 1.8 +0,2 ºC between -20 ºC…+40 ºC, +0,6 ºC between +40°C…+70 ºC and +2.0 temp. over 75°C. • NTC 2.2: +0,2 ºC between -20 ºC…+55 ºC, +0,5 ºC between +60°C…+70 ºC and +2.0 temp. over 75°C. • NTC 20: +0,1 ºC between -20 ºC…+70 ºC, +0,6 ºC between +75ºC…+120° C • Ni1000 LG: +1,0 ºC between -50 ºC…+130 ºC • Ni1000DIN: +0,2 ºC between 100 ºC…+130 ºC, +0,5 ºC between -5 ºC…-20 ºC • PT1000 element: +1,0 ºC between -50 ºC…+130 º Also sensor tolerances and the effect of cables must be considered when calculating total accuracy 0…10 V voltage message, meas. accuracy 1 mV Milliampere signal with shunt resistor 0/4-20 mA Contact voltage 5 Vdc. Contact current 0,5 mA Contact resistance max 1,9 kΩ (closed), min 11 kΩ (open) Minimum pulse length 30 ms | ||
Digital input measurement types: Contact i nformation (inputs 21 and 22) Counter inputs (inputs 21…22) | Contact voltage 15 Vdc. Contact current 1,5 mA Contact resistance max 500 Ω (closed), min 1,6 kΩ (open) Minimum pulse length 30 ms | ||
Analog outputs (61...66) | Output voltage range 0…10 V. Output current max 10 mA/output. | ||
Relay output Change-over contact relay (71…76) Normally open contact relay (77…84) | 2 pcs, 230 V, 6 A 4 pcs, 230 V, 6 A | ||
Triac outputs 24 Vac (42 and 43) 24 Vac (44 and 45) | Output current together max 1 A Output current together max 1 A | ||
Operating voltage outputs 5 pcs 24 Vac outputs (41 5 pcs 24 Vac outputs (41 | Output current max 1 A /output Output current max 750 mA | ||
Data transfer connections RS-485 bus (A1 and B1) RS-485 bus (A2 and B2) USB-host connection USB-device connection Ethernet Ouman Access | Galvanically isolated, supported protocols Modbus-RTU Galvanically isolated, supported protocols Modbus-RTU RS-232-modem (GSMMOD) Full-duplex 10/100 Mbit/s, supported protocols Modbus-TCP/IP Intelligent remote connection built-in for use with Ounet and Ouflex Tool |
